    PARGIP:A Prototype System for Parallel Large-Scale Geographical Image Processing on Software DSM Cluster

    • ParGIP uses the client-server computing model to support large-scaled geographical image processing Based on JIAJIA, a software distributed shared memory (DSM) system, geographical image processing takes advantage of huge cluster memory and executes in parallel Based on NFS protocol, ParGIP organizes distributed disks to store massive geographical image data sets It also makes use of parallel file I/O technique to obtain high I/O bandwidth Algorithms-based processing makes client submit processing tasks to server step by step and get results interactively Performance evaluation shows ParGIP can provide good parallel computing properties and high I/O bandwidth for geographical image processing
